Normal Rates Structures



Recognizing how drywall rates is structured can assist you budget efficiently for your project. A lot of drywall contractors bill based on the square video of the area to be covered. condo painters 'll generally discover prices varying from $1.50 to $3.50 per square foot, depending upon factors like worldly quality and labor know-how.



Some specialists might additionally offer a per-sheet rate, which generally falls in between $10 and $15 per drywall sheet (4x8 feet). If you're servicing a larger project, you may find that professionals are open to negotiating mass discount rates.

In addition to typical prices, watch out for pricing variations based on the task's intricacy. For example, if your wall surfaces require elaborate layouts or you require to install drywall in hard-to-reach areas, expect to pay a costs.

It's also worth thinking about whether the quote includes finishing, such as taping, mudding, and sanding, as this can significantly impact the total price.

Extra Providers and Costs



Typically, drywall tasks feature additional services and costs that can impact your total budget plan. To maintain your prices in check, it's essential to comprehend what these additionals may include. For example, numerous specialists bill for solutions like drywall delivery, which can include in your costs if you're not prepared.

You could additionally run into expenses for ending up solutions, such as taping, mudding, and sanding. These are crucial for attaining a smooth surface however can significantly boost the final expense.

Furthermore, if your project needs special materials - like moisture-resistant or soundproof drywall - await higher costs.

An additional possible fee originates from cleanup and disposal. Some specialists could include this in their preliminary quote, while others might charge an added charge at the end. It's finest to clarify this upfront.

Last but not least, if you require fixings or adjustments to existing frameworks, like framing or insulation, these services will certainly likewise include in your general prices. Constantly request for a thorough estimate that describes any type of potential extra solutions and costs to stay clear of shocks down the line.
